Sidewall (France)

This is a sidewall. It was made by Dufour et Leroy. It is dated 1860 and we acquired it in 1972. Its medium is block printed on continuous paper. It is a part of the Wallcoverings department.

This object was donated by Josephine Howell. It is credited Gift of Josephine Howell.
